America’s Largest Landlord to Stop Using RealPage Rent-Setting Software, Makes Deal With DOJ
—
Greystar, which manages nearly 950,000 apartments, has agreed to stop using “anti-competitive” algorithms to suggest rents. ProPublica previously showed how such software lets landlords set rents in a way that could result in cartel-like behavior.
